Going to Haiti!

I’m going to Haiti with 32 SMU college students through a college ministry with my church, Watermark Community Church this Sunday. We’ll be partnering with Mission of Hope Haiti (MOH), an evangelical holistic ministry that has been operating in Haiti for over 40 years.


Visit their site, http://www.mohhaiti.org/, for more information.

The MOH complex sits on 76 acres of land and employs over 150 Haitians. Approximately 1,300 children are enrolled in the School of Hope, the Hope House Orphanage is home to almost 60 children, Hope Clinic sees hundreds of patients every week and over 1000 adults, youth and children come from surrounding villages to attend the Church of Hope.

This trip will focus on serving with Mission of Hope on and off site with various projects ranging from construction, to food distribution, to orphan care, to evangelism.
